There is no embassy or consulate of the Republic of Belarus in Mexico. The consular section of the Russian Embassy in Mexico City does not serve citizens of Belarus and does not issue any documents on behalf of this state.

Citizens of Belarus located in Mexico are served by the Belarusian Embassy in Cuba (also in Mexico), which is located in Havana.

  • Address: Ave. 5ta, #6405 e/64 y 66, Miramar, Playa, La Habana, CP 11300, República de Cuba
  • Web:https://www.cuba.mfa.gov.by
  • Opening hours: Monday — Friday from 9:00 to 17:30, by appointment only

If you are in Mexico, you have the opportunity to contact the Belarusian Embassy in Cuba remotely, in particular via WhatsApp, and many consular issues can also be resolved by sending documentation back and forth by courier delivery service.

In particular, if you have lost your Belarusian passport in Mexico, you have the right to remotely request and purchase from the consulate a certificate of return to Belarus, with which you can return to your homeland instead of a passport. To do this, you should purchase a document from the Mexican police confirming the theft of your passport, collect a package of documentation, including completed applications and photographs, and send it all to the diplomatic mission. The list of required documents must be clarified in advance at the consulate.

If your child was born in Mexico, you will also be able to obtain a certificate of return for him at the consulate, the child will use it to enter Belarus, and at home you will continue to issue Belarusian citizenship to the child. To do this, you need to collect a package of papers, including the child's Mexican birth certificate with an apostille and completed forms, and send it to the consulate.

The problem is that courier delivery services that operate in Mexico (DHL, Fedex and others) do not work in Cuba, and prompt delivery of documents there is impossible. In this case, you have the right to contact the consulates of Belarus in other countries of the world, having previously agreed with them on the process that follows.

It is logical that if you are sending papers issued in Mexico to a diplomatic mission (for example, a police certificate or birth certificate will be in Spanish), then it is better to choose one of the Belarusian consulates in Latin American countries. Then you won’t have to translate these papers from Spanish and have the translation certified.
